Bosnian Vowels Analysis Using Formant Frequencies
One way for analysis of vowels in any language is an analysis using formant frequency analysis. The Bosnian language has five vowels and those are a, e, i, o, u. The research was conducted in such a way that words with a minimum of two identical vowels per word were selected for each vowel. Several samples were then collected that recorded each of the words, and then those words were analyzed in PRAAT software. The total number of samples was 1050, twenty-one subjects were included, twelve females and nine males. Each of them recorded ten words for each of five vowels, therefore fifty words by each subject. The outcomes are based on related articles and dissertations, recognition, and analysis of vowels. Recognition was based on the statement, reading the literature, that each person has a narrow band of F4 formant values that should identify the person. And the analysis part was done by comparing formant values. Also, the work was based on gender differences for this analysis, as well as some other small observations, for example, the difference between native and other speakers of the Bosnian language

Statistical Texture Mean-Windowing Feature of Snake Identification
Snake identification has been explored in various domains such as the image processing domain. In Malaysia, many of the snake species are non-venomous but still dangerous to the human. Conventionally, snake identification is evaluated by collecting the information from the patient. However, it is very hard and difficult to recognize the venomous and non-venomous snake types. Also, doctors need to inject the anti-venom into the patient which produced the side effect. Therefore, this paper classified the venomous snake of Naja Kaouthia and other venomous snake species. All the image datasets have been captured at Malacca Butterfly & Reptile Sanctuary, Melaka. The statistical vectors are extracted by using the normalized mean-moving windows. The taxonomical statistical texture vectors of snake region features are classified using Tree, K-Nearest Neighbor, Support Vector Machine, and Naïve Bayes classifiers. Results showed that most of the classifiers produced an accuracy rate of 100%

MQTT And TCP Socket JavaScript Interface For Hybrid Mobile Applications
Today's needs require portable platforms such as mobile and IoT devices to be used more widely. The mobile platform development industry has grown rapidly as a result of the requirements of today's needs. There are various operating systems available on market such as iOS and Android. Naturally, software companies need to run their applications on multiple operating systems. Therefore, the software companies need to develop a new software with the native programming language of each operating system. Some frameworks like Cordova make possible to develop hybrid applications which based on web technologies and they are able to run on multiple operating systems. In some cases, developers may need to access device resources. In these cases, the developers should develop custom plugin for the hybrid framework. In this study, a plugin for Cordova framework has been developed that allows you to interact between web technologies and MQTT and TCP protocols through the JavaScript API

Examining the 4th Grade Curriculum in the Context of Digital Competence
As technology develops very fast, tools such as computers, internet and mobile phones shape our lives. Societies are trying to keep up with the changes brought by technology. In this context, digital citizenship is a new dimension of citizenship that has emerged thanks to the developments in technology. In the Curriculum, "Mathematical Competence and Basic Competencies in Science/Technology" and "Digital Competence" have been determined as competencies related to digital citizenship. The purpose of this research is to examine the 4th Grade Curriculum in the context of digital competence. Document analysis technique, which is one of the qualitative research methods, was used in the research. The obtained data were analyzed by content analysis technique. When we look at the findings, it has been determined that digital competence is reflected in the achievements at a rate of 5.0% in all curriculums
“Visory” Mobile Application for the Visually Impaired
Unquestionably, visual impairment severely affects the quality of life and has an impact on many daily activities of the visually impaired individuals. Visory is a mobile application that aims to assist the visually impaired individuals with visual support, through human and automated visual support. Mobile phones are a norm; thus, solutions need to be created to assist the visually impaired while lessening the chances of discrimination against these individuals. With the help of volunteers, who opt to spend their valuable time helping others, the visually impaired individuals are able to connect via video calling and inquire for visual assistance using their device camera. Visory is also equipped with three vision APIs to ease further the life of these individuals, which includes object detection, text, and image recognition.
